Technical Data | NSN 4720-00-819-5456
| Characteristic | Specifications |
|---|---|
| HOSE OR TUBING SPEC/STD DATA | MIL MIL-H-8788,SIZ 6 SPECIFICATION |
| INNER CONVEYING TUBE MATERIAL | RUBBER, SYNTHETIC |
| MEDIA FOR WHICH DESIGNED | AIR AND FUEL/OIL, HYDROCARBON |
| INSIDE SURFACE CONDITION | SMOOTH |
| LAYER COMPOSITION AND LOCATION | 1ST LAYER BRAIDED STEEL WIRE 2ND LAYER BRAIDED STEEL WIRE 3RD LAYER BRAIDED COTTON CORD OUTER LAYER MOLDED RUBBER, CHLOROPRENE |
| OUTER COVERING ENVIRONMENTAL PROTECTION | ABRASION RESISTANT AND OIL RESISTANT |
| EXTERIOR COLOR | ANY ACCEPTABLE |
| CROSS-SECTIONAL SHAPE STYLE | 1 ROUND |
| INSIDE DIAMETER | 0.344 INCHES NOMINAL |
| OUTSIDE DIAMETER | 0.766 INCHES NOMINAL |
| MEASURING METHOD AND LENGTH | 50.000 INCHES NOMINAL WORKING |
| FIRST END FITTING SPEC/STD DATA | MIL MS28761-6 STANDARD |
| FIRST END CONNECTION TYPE | THREADED INTERNAL TUBE |
| FIRST END STYLE DESIGNATOR | C1 SWIVEL NUT WITH LOOSE OR INTEGRAL CLINCH SLEEVE |
| FIRST END SEAT ANGLE IN DEG | 12.0 |
| FIRST END CONNECTION DESIGN | STRAIGHT |
| FIRST END SWIVEL ACTION CAPABILITY | NOT INCLUDED |
| FIRST END FITTING/COMPONENT AND MATERIAL | NIPPLE STEEL NUT STEEL SOCKET ALUMINUM ALLOY |
| FIRST END FITTING/COMPONENT AND SURFACE TREATMENT | NIPPLE CADMIUM, QQ-P-416, TYPE 1, CLASS 2 NUT CADMIUM, QQ-P-416, TYPE 1, CLASS 2 SOCKET ANODIZED, MIL-A-8625 |
| FIRST END THREAD SERIES DESIGNATOR | UNF |
| FIRST END NOMINAL THREAD SIZE | 0.562 INCHES |
| FIRST END THREAD CLASS | 3B |
| FIRST END THREAD DIRECTION | RIGHT-HAND |
| SECOND END RELATIONSHIP WITH FIRST END | IDENTICAL |
| TEMP RATING | -67.0 DEG FAHRENHEIT |
| MAXIMUM OPERATING PRESSURE | 3000.0 POUNDS PER SQUARE INCH |
| HYDROSTATIC TEST PRESSURE | 7000.0 POUNDS PER SQUARE INCH |
| BURST TEST PRESSURE | 14000.0 POUNDS PER SQUARE INCH |
| SPECIFICATION/STANDARD DATA | 96906-MS28762 GOVERNMENT STANDARD |
| MANUFACTURERS CODE | 96906 |
| DEFINITIVE GOVERNMENT SPEC/STD REFERENCE | MS28762-6-0500 |
